
House of the Dragon' Season 3 Premiere Earns Raves and Boycott Threats After Major Deaths
Esquire—'House of the Dragon' opened its third season with multiple major character deaths during the Battle of the Gullet, earning strong critical reviews while also prompting some viewers to vow boycotts, with the Daily Mail reporting the premiere made some fans "ill." USA Today confirmed the episode killed off significant characters. Esquire praised the premiere as a return to form for the troubled series.
